I have been having some very annoying problems with my Xbox 360 being able to work properly during online play. Here's the deal: I am wireless, but when I check my connection on my dashboard, it says my connection is 100%. Also, I have checked and re-checked my modem and router, and they are working fine. However, when I get into a game online, say, Halo 3, my connection seems to suck instantly. I'm getting my ass handed to me every round and can't control it. I have repeatedly checked my connection using the test network option, and everything checks out.

Any ideas? Is there something I am missing? I'm not a hardware whiz or anything, but I think if my computer is operating at a full connection, I should be fine on my Xbox, too. Like I said, my modem and router work fine, and my Xbox is telling me that I have a perfect connection. It's only when I get into a game when everything messes up.

What re-downloadable game update content is there on Live that is so important? :P

I guess if you choose free re-downloadable game update content over fixing your online, you probably aren't going to miss playing online. That's all clearing the cache deletes is specific game updates. Not saves...Not videos...Not demos. Updates that take a couple minutes to re-download.
